Are Narendra Prop. latest results good or bad?

Narendra Properties' latest results are concerning, showing zero revenue and a significant reliance on non-operating income for a net profit of ₹0.40 crores, alongside deteriorating capital efficiency and negative cash flow, indicating critical operational weaknesses. Investors should watch for future improvements in revenue generation and operational performance.
The latest financial results for Narendra Properties for the quarter ended September 2025 reveal significant operational challenges. The company reported zero revenue, marking a complete decline from ₹2.75 crores in the previous quarter (June 2025) and a stark contrast to ₹3.69 crores in the same quarter last year (September 2024). This absence of sales underscores a persistent volatility in revenue generation, which is heavily reliant on project completion and handover timelines.
Despite generating a net profit of ₹0.40 crores, this figure is primarily attributed to other income of ₹0.75 crores, which significantly offset the operating loss of ₹-0.34 crores. This reliance on non-operating income raises concerns about the sustainability of the company's core operations. The reported net profit reflects a decline of 48.05% from the previous quarter's profit of ₹0.77 crores, indicating ongoing difficulties in maintaining profitability. The company's average return on equity (ROE) stands at 10.54%, but the latest ROE has deteriorated to 4.71%, suggesting declining profitability relative to shareholder equity. Additionally, the average return on capital employed (ROCE) is notably weak at 2.12%, with the most recent ROCE turning negative at -1.18%. These metrics highlight issues with capital efficiency and operational effectiveness. Furthermore, the company's cash flow dynamics indicate stress, with negative cash flow from operations reported at ₹-3.00 crores for FY25. This situation has resulted in the company ending the year with zero cash, raising concerns about liquidity and the ability to sustain operations without external financing. Overall, the financial performance of Narendra Properties in Q2 FY26 reflects critical operational weaknesses, characterized by zero revenue, heavy reliance on non-operating income, and deteriorating capital efficiency. The company has experienced an adjustment in its evaluation, reflecting the market's recognition of these challenges and the need for improved operational execution moving forward. Investors should closely monitor future quarters for any signs of revenue generation and operational recovery.
